用电脑本机如何做app服务器

fiy 其他 129

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要用电脑本机搭建一个App服务器,你需要遵循以下几个简单的步骤:

    1.选择操作系统:首先,你需要选择一个适用于服务器的操作系统。这可以是Windows Server、Linux或Mac OS。根据你对操作系统和其它软件的熟悉程度,选择最适合你的操作系统。

    2.安装Web服务器软件:接下来,你需要安装一个Web服务器软件,例如Apache、Nginx或IIS(Internet Information Services)。这个软件将帮助你处理来自移动设备的请求,并传递给你的App。

    3.配置服务器软件:一旦安装了Web服务器软件,你需要进行一些配置。这可能涉及到设置端口号、虚拟主机、安全设置等等。这些配置将根据你使用的服务器软件而有所不同。

    4.安装应用程序框架:如果你想要构建一个动态的App,你需要选择一个适当的应用程序框架。流行的框架包括Django、Ruby on Rails和ASP.NET等。根据你选择的框架,按照它们的文档进行安装和配置。

    5.编写和部署App代码:接下来,你需要编写你的App代码,并将其部署到服务器上。这可能需要学习一种编程语言,例如Java、Python或Ruby,以及相关的开发工具。

    6.数据库配置:如果你的App需要使用数据库,你需要安装和配置数据库软件(例如MySQL或PostgreSQL),并进行相应的连接和配置。

    7.测试和优化:最后,在将你的App部署到服务器上之前,务必进行测试和优化。确保所有功能正常工作,并优化性能和安全性。

    请注意,以上步骤只是一个基本的概述,实际的搭建过程可能因个人需求和技术要求而有所不同。但是,如果按照这个步骤进行,你应该能够成功地在电脑本机上搭建一个App服务器。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将电脑本机作为App服务器,您需要按照以下步骤进行设置和配置:

    1. 确定服务器需求:首先,您需要确定您的App所需的服务器规格和资源。考虑到应用程序的类型和预计的用户数量,选择适合的操作系统(如Windows、Linux等)和硬件配置。

    2. 安装Web服务器软件:选择一种适合您需求的Web服务器软件,比如Apache、Nginx等。下载并安装所选软件,按照软件提供的安装向导进行操作。

    3. 配置服务器软件:根据您的需求和技术要求,对Web服务器软件进行配置。您需要设置端口号、虚拟主机、安全配置等。具体的配置方式可以参考所选软件的文档或者在网上查找相关教程。

    4. 编写和部署应用程序:根据您的需求和技术选择,选择合适的开发语言和框架进行应用程序开发。开发完成后,将应用程序部署到服务器上,确保它可以在服务器上正常运行。

    5. 域名和DNS配置:如果您计划使用自定义域名访问您的App服务器,您需要购买一个域名并进行相应的DNS配置。将域名指向您服务器的IP地址,以确保通过域名可以访问到您的App。

    6. 安全配置:保证您的服务器的安全性非常重要。您可以配置防火墙来控制访问,使用SSL证书来加密数据传输,配置用户权限等来保护服务器和用户数据的安全。

    注意事项:

    • 确保您按照最新的安全建议和最佳实践对服务器进行配置和管理。
    • 定期进行系统更新和备份数据以保证服务器的稳定性和安全性。
    • 考虑使用监控工具来监控服务器的性能和运行状态,及时处理可能的问题。

    请注意,将电脑本机作为App服务器可能对计算机的性能和资源需求有较大影响。如果您的应用程序预计有很高的访问量或对计算资源要求较高,建议使用专门的服务器或云服务提供商来托管您的服务器。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用电脑本机作为应用服务器是一种常见的方法。以下是一个基本的步骤:

    1. 确认硬件需求
      首先,需要确保电脑的硬件可以满足运行服务器的要求。特别是CPU、内存和存储空间要足够。如果预计同时有大量的用户使用应用,则还需要考虑增加更多的硬件资源。

    2. 安装操作系统
      选择适合的操作系统作为服务器的基础。常见的选择有Windows、Linux和macOS。根据操作系统的要求,进行安装和设置。

    3. 安装服务器软件
      选择适合的应用服务器软件来运行你的应用。常见的选择包括Apache、Nginx和IIS。根据操作系统和应用服务器软件的要求,进行安装和设置。

    4. 配置网络
      确保电脑可以通过网络访问。如果你想让其他设备可以访问你的应用,你需要将路由器或防火墙的端口转发到你的电脑。

    5. 安装应用程序框架
      如果你的应用使用了特定的框架或平台,你需要安装相应的软件。例如,如果你的应用是基于Node.js开发的,你需要安装Node.js和npm。

    6. 配置应用服务器
      根据你的应用的需求,配置应用服务器。这可能涉及到配置文件或命令行参数的设置。

    7. 部署应用程序
      将你的应用程序部署到应用服务器中。这可能涉及到将应用程序文件复制到指定的目录,或者使用命令行工具进行部署。

    8. 测试应用程序
      在应用服务器上测试你的应用程序,确保它可以正常运行。通过访问服务器的地址和端口,可以在浏览器中查看应用程序页面或通过API访问数据。

    9. 配置安全性
      对于公共访问的应用程序,确保设置适当的安全措施。这可能包括使用SSL证书来启用HTTPS,配置防火墙和访问控制列表等。

    10. 监控和维护
      配置服务器监控工具,监视服务器的性能和可用性。定期更新操作系统和应用软件,以确保安全和稳定性。

    请注意,以上步骤仅提供了一个基本的指南。具体的步骤和操作可能因应用需求、操作系统和应用服务器软件的不同而有所变化。因此,在实际操作中,建议参考相关文档和指南。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部